JCB Staff Spotlight: Meet Katherine Goldman!

In her new role as Communications Manager at the John Carter Brown Library, Katherine Goldman looks forward to enhancing library outreach and engagement as well as continuing her work with JCB Director and Professor of History Karin Wulf.

"I transitioned to my new role as the Communications Manager at the John Carter Brown Library in September 2023, and I am truly so pleased to be here. It has been wonderful to join the team at the JCB and to contribute to the ongoing strategy to enhance outreach and engagement, particularly in the context of the efforts that Director Karin Wulf has spearheaded to expand access. The Library already had a very engaged social media and web audience when I arrived, and folks have responded very enthusiastically to our blog posts and other communications. That has been very gratifying. It has been great to let folks know about the physical changes to the library -particularly the upgraded entrance, which is now accessible to all- and about the ongoing process of digitizing the collection so that people all over the world can explore the JCB’s resources.

One really fascinating aspect of working at the JCB is the fact that there is always something new here even though the Library has maintained its focus on the western hemisphere in the 15th-19th centuries. For example, our Director recently published a piece about Mary Brown Vanderlight, the Brown brothers’ sister, who had been overlooked and made invisible all these years. Over the past several weeks, we have published companion pieces about the various threads of this story on our website. It is very exciting to be part of a place that is part of history and also makes history.

I have very much enjoyed helping to organize events at the Library and welcome newcomers. There is nothing quite like watching someone’s reaction the first time they come through the main entrance to the JCB! However, I am really looking forward to working with our Director and  Associate Director for Digital Asset Management Pedro Germano Leal to develop and unveil the various elements of Americana, our entirely new digital front door, which offers access to thousands of items from our collection to scholars no matter where they are located. I believe that my role as Communications Manager will be integral to increasing engagement with the collection using digital tools. It is a challenging and very rewarding time to be at the Library."
